About this property

Full of character and charm, this delightful mid-terrace stone-fronted former quarryman's cottage is situated in the village of Rhosgadfan, boasting breathtaking views across open countryside, mountains, and distant coastline.

The property benefits from double glazing and oil-fired central heating, offering a warm and cosy living environment. The accommodation briefly comprises an entrance porch leading into a spacious lounge/dining room, featuring an impressive inglenook fireplace with a solid fuel burner, exposed stone walls, wooden flooring, and ceiling beams.

Ti the rear, a conservatory-style kitchen/breakfast room provides a light-filled space with base units, worktops, and tiled flooring. A ground floor shower room completes the ground floor layout.

To the first floor are two bedrooms, including a standout principal bedroom with vaulted ceiling, exposed flooring, dual aspect front windows, and Velux roof lights. A three-piece bathroom serves this floor.

Externally, the property offers a small low maintenance garden and a generous rear garden laid to lawn with established shrubs and planted borders- ideal for gardening enthusiasts or those seeking outdoor space with a view.
